#65d60e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#65d60e is composed of 39.6% red, 83.9%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.5%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 93.9 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 44.7%. #65d60e color hex could be obtained by blending #caff1c with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#65d60e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050b01 is the darkest color, while #fbfff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#65d60e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#72766e is the less saturated color, while #64df05 is the most saturated one.
